Buying or selling a property is a major monetary and emotional determination, and working with the fitting real estate agent can make all the difference. But even the perfect agent wants strong communication and mutual understanding to deliver the outcomes you expect. Building a stable relationship with your real estate agent ensures a smoother experience, clearer expectations, and finally, higher outcomes.
Right here’s tips on how to build a strong, productive relationship with your real estate agent.
1. Be Honest About Your Goals
The foundation of any successful partnership is honesty. Whether or not you’re buying or selling, your real estate agent needs to completely understand your goals, timeline, and budget. Be upfront about your should-haves, deal-breakers, and monetary limits from the start. In case you’re uncertain about sure facets, say so — a great agent will guide you through the decision-making process without pressure.
Transparent communication helps your agent tailor their strategy to your wants, saving you time and avoiding misaligned expectations.
2. Choose the Proper Agent from the Start
Not all real estate agents are the same. Some specialize in luxurious homes, others in first-time buyers, and some are specialists in particular neighborhoods. Take time to interview a number of agents and choose one who understands your market, has a proven track record, and communicates in a style that works for you.
Trust and compatibility matter. You need someone you can rely on for trustworthy advice, quick updates, and professional perception throughout the process.
3. Set Clear Expectations
When you’ve chosen your agent, have an in depth dialog about the way you’ll work together. How typically will they provide updates? Will you talk primarily by phone, textual content, or e mail? What’s their typical response time?
Setting expectations early reduces frustration and keeps both parties on the same page. It also shows your agent that you worth professionalism and consistency, which helps build mutual respect.
4. Respect Their Experience
Your real estate agent is a licensed professional with experience in market trends, pricing strategies, and negotiations. While your input is crucial, it’s essential to respect their guidance. Listen to their advice when it comes to staging, pricing, and timing — especially if it differs from what you expected.
Treat your agent as a trusted advisor, not just somebody who opens doors or lists your home. Their goal is that will help you succeed, and their experience can protect you from costly mistakes.
5. Communicate Often and Responsively
Good communication is a -way street. Make your self available to answer messages, evaluate listings, or make selections when needed. In case your goals change or something isn’t working for you, speak up. Keeping your agent within the loop allows them to adjust their strategy and serve you better.
Avoid going silent for days or making final-minute selections without informing them. Responsiveness shows that you just take the process critically and respect their time and effort.
6. Keep Loyal and Professional
When you’ve committed to working with an agent, stick with them. Shopping around or involving multiple agents without clear agreements can create confusion, legal issues, and damaged relationships. Loyalty builds trust and motivates your agent to go above and past for you.
If problems come up, address them directly reasonably than ghosting or leaping to a different agent. Professionalism on both sides leads to better collaboration and a smoother transaction.
7. Show Appreciation
While it’s not required, showing appreciation can go a long way. A thank-you note, a positive evaluation, or a referral to friends and family tells your agent that their hard work was noticed. This not only strengthens your current relationship but also keeps the door open for future transactions or real estate advice.
Real estate is a relationship-pushed business, and the better your connection with your agent, the more efficient they are often on your behalf. By prioritizing trust, communication, and mutual respect, you lay the groundwork for a profitable real estate journey.
